Title

Request to Tender for the provision of Marketing Services to LMETB
Reference number:  2021/108
II.1.2)

Main CPV code

79340000  -  Advertising and marketing services
II.1.3)

Type of contract

Services
II.1.4)

Short description

The Contracting Authority proposes to engage in a competitive process to establish a single supplier framework agreement for the provision of a suitably qualified company to provide Marketing Services to LMETB.
The successful company will help promote the AMTCE brand, centre activity, and promotion of programmes and recruitment of learners in the FET advanced manufacturing sector.
II.1.5)

Estimated total value

Value excluding VAT: 500000.00  EUR
